State-to-state photochemical reaction dynamics in polyatomic molecules

Abstract
The generalized Franck–Condon theory of the dissociation of linear triatomic molecules is presented, including proper descriptions of the bending and rotational motions on the bound and unbound electronic potential energy surfaces. The role of angular momentum conservation is made explicit through analytical expressions for rotational and orbital angular momentum distributions of the photofragments. The theory is also applied to the calculation of photofragment angular distributions and preliminary results are described.
